Step
*
2
1
1
of Lemma
permutation-sign-compose
.....equality..... 
1. n : ℕ
2. ∀x,y:{s:ℤ| |s| = 1 ∈ ℤ} .  (x * y ∈ {s:ℤ| |s| = 1 ∈ ℤ} )
3. f : {f:ℕn ⟶ ℕn| Inj(ℕn;ℕn;f)} 
4. i : ℕn
5. j : ℕn
6. i < j
7. ∀g:{p:ℕn ⟶ ℕn| Inj(ℕn;ℕn;p)} 
     (permutation-sign(n;f o g) = (permutation-sign(n;f) * permutation-sign(n;g)) ∈ {s:ℤ| |s| = 1 ∈ ℤ} )
8. g : ℕn ⟶ ℕn
9. Inj(ℕn;ℕn;g)
10. a1 : ℕn
11. (g a1) = i ∈ ℕn
12. a : ℕn
13. (g a) = j ∈ ℕn
⊢ ((f o (i, j)) o g) = ((f o g) o (a1, a)) ∈ (ℕn ⟶ ℕn)
BY
{ ((FunExt THENA Auto) THEN RepUR ``compose flip`` 0 THEN (Subst' (g x =z i) ~ (x =z a1) 0 THENA Auto)) }
1
1. n : ℕ
2. ∀x,y:{s:ℤ| |s| = 1 ∈ ℤ} .  (x * y ∈ {s:ℤ| |s| = 1 ∈ ℤ} )
3. f : {f:ℕn ⟶ ℕn| Inj(ℕn;ℕn;f)} 
4. i : ℕn
5. j : ℕn
6. i < j
7. ∀g:{p:ℕn ⟶ ℕn| Inj(ℕn;ℕn;p)} 
     (permutation-sign(n;f o g) = (permutation-sign(n;f) * permutation-sign(n;g)) ∈ {s:ℤ| |s| = 1 ∈ ℤ} )
8. g : ℕn ⟶ ℕn
9. Inj(ℕn;ℕn;g)
10. a1 : ℕn
11. (g a1) = i ∈ ℕn
12. a : ℕn
13. (g a) = j ∈ ℕn
14. x : ℕn
⊢ (g x =z i) = (x =z a1)
2
1. n : ℕ
2. ∀x,y:{s:ℤ| |s| = 1 ∈ ℤ} .  (x * y ∈ {s:ℤ| |s| = 1 ∈ ℤ} )
3. f : {f:ℕn ⟶ ℕn| Inj(ℕn;ℕn;f)} 
4. i : ℕn
5. j : ℕn
6. i < j
7. ∀g:{p:ℕn ⟶ ℕn| Inj(ℕn;ℕn;p)} 
     (permutation-sign(n;f o g) = (permutation-sign(n;f) * permutation-sign(n;g)) ∈ {s:ℤ| |s| = 1 ∈ ℤ} )
8. g : ℕn ⟶ ℕn
9. Inj(ℕn;ℕn;g)
10. a1 : ℕn
11. (g a1) = i ∈ ℕn
12. a : ℕn
13. (g a) = j ∈ ℕn
14. x : ℕn
⊢ (f if (x =z a1) then j if (g x =z j) then i else g x fi )
= (f (g if (x =z a1) then a if (x =z a) then a1 else x fi ))
∈ ℕn
Latex:
Latex:
.....equality..... 
1.  n  :  \mBbbN{}
2.  \mforall{}x,y:\{s:\mBbbZ{}|  |s|  =  1\}  .    (x  *  y  \mmember{}  \{s:\mBbbZ{}|  |s|  =  1\}  )
3.  f  :  \{f:\mBbbN{}n  {}\mrightarrow{}  \mBbbN{}n|  Inj(\mBbbN{}n;\mBbbN{}n;f)\} 
4.  i  :  \mBbbN{}n
5.  j  :  \mBbbN{}n
6.  i  <  j
7.  \mforall{}g:\{p:\mBbbN{}n  {}\mrightarrow{}  \mBbbN{}n|  Inj(\mBbbN{}n;\mBbbN{}n;p)\} 
          (permutation-sign(n;f  o  g)  =  (permutation-sign(n;f)  *  permutation-sign(n;g)))
8.  g  :  \mBbbN{}n  {}\mrightarrow{}  \mBbbN{}n
9.  Inj(\mBbbN{}n;\mBbbN{}n;g)
10.  a1  :  \mBbbN{}n
11.  (g  a1)  =  i
12.  a  :  \mBbbN{}n
13.  (g  a)  =  j
\mvdash{}  ((f  o  (i,  j))  o  g)  =  ((f  o  g)  o  (a1,  a))
By
Latex:
((FunExt  THENA  Auto)
  THEN  RepUR  ``compose  flip``  0
  THEN  (Subst'  (g  x  =\msubz{}  i)  \msim{}  (x  =\msubz{}  a1)  0  THENA  Auto))
Home
Index